#Brindlehollow was once bathed in the light of the Verdant Flame... Now it sits in it's shadow.

Heal the land by forging connections with your neighbors and building up your homestead into the ultimate farm. Or craft gear and go battle the shadows. Learn magical spells to aid you in battle, help out around the farm, or open up new depths of the catacombs for exploring and rooting out the corruption of the witherbark.

Hunt animals to build armor sets or cook meals to aid you in battle. Decorate your home and farm without a grid and place where you want. No two farms will be the same, with completely free decoration placement place what you want where you want, arrange your garden into perfect squares or till circles for your crops to grow.

It's all in your hands.

Tweaking the combat a bit so it feels less hectic and more controlled/Tactical-ish. More options to create and close distance as well as the beginning stages of the magic system... magic will be used for combat, exploration, and even farming.

Menu is M or Start on the Gamepad.

WASD, Thumbstick - Movement

E, A or X - Interact

Space, B or O - Jump

Mouse Wheel, Shoulder Buttons - Scroll Hotbar

Left Mouse, X or Square - Activate Hotbar Slot

Right Trigger - Activate Hotbar Alternate

Right Mouse, Left Trigger - Aiming or Strafe.

Gamepad is 98% supported, it should work no issue but there may be a couple of quirks. some items from the shop are missing icons, but white squares are furniture and props that can be built on your homestead.
